TOUR Highland-Copan-Rio Dulce 10 Days SPECIAL

DESCRIPTION:

This trip is a combination of the indigenous highlands, the ruins of Tikal and Copán and a refreshing end at Río Dulce on the Guatemalan Caribbean Coast. The traveler will visit Honduras to see one of the most important classical Mayan cites. The buildings and stelae in Copan will surprise visitors with subtleties of style and the exuberance of its location.

Tour available in English and Spanish.

Departures all Monday and Thursday. Minimum 02 passengers.

Day 1 Guatemala City Airport-Antigua
Arrival at the Guatemala City airport and transfer to La Antigua. Lodging.

Day 2 Antigua
Breakfast. Free day to do an optional tour to Pacaya volcano or pacific beaches. Lodging.

Day 3 Antigua-Chichicastenango
Breakfast. Departure to make a guided visit in ground transportation accompanied by a guide, of the city, to know the cathedral, La Merced and San Francisco churches. Continue toward Chichicastenango. Lodging.

Day 4 Chichicastenango-Lake Atitlán
Breakfast. The morning will be spent at the indigenous market that takes place every Thursday and Sunday. After the market we will leave Chichicastenango toward Lake Atitlán. Lodging.

Day 5 Lake Atitlán-Santiago-Guatemala City
Breakfast. A morning boat visit (Public boat) we will go to the Tzutuhil village of Santiago. After returning to Panajachel we will be transported to Guatemala. Lodging.

Day 6 Guatemala City-Copán
Breakfast. Departure from Guatemala crossing the border into Honduras and visit to Copán to see the stelae, pyramids, ball courts and burial grounds, all of great archaeological value. Lodging.

Day 7 Copán-Quiriguá-Izabal Area
Breakfast. Departure from Copán toward the Guatemalan Caribbean. On the road visit of the archaeological site of Quiriguá where some of the best Mundo Maya stelas are found. After the visit, continue to Puerto Barrios, where a boat (Public boat) is taken to Izabal Area an Afro–Caribbean village of Livingston. Lodging.

Day 8 Izabal Area-Río Dulce-Peten Area
Breakfast. Early in the morning a boat trip (Public boat) is made through Río Dulce an exceptional ecological paradise. At the end of the river a bus will be waiting to continue to Petén Area. Lodging.

Day 9 Petén Area-Tikal-Guatemala
Breakfast. We will visit the Mayan city of Tikal, undoubtedly the best example of classical Mayan culture. Picnic lunch in the park. Return to Petén Area to take the flight to Guatemala. Lodging.

Day 10 Guatemala-Airport
Breakfast. Transfer to the airport.
